How many people live in Montezuma, Colorado?
Montezuma, Colorado has about 90 residents according to the 1990 Census.
What is the median household income in Montezuma, Colorado?
The typical household in Montezuma, Colorado earns about $31,667 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Montezuma, Colorado expensive?
In Montezuma, Colorado, the median home is worth about $375,000, and the typical rent is about $228 a month.
How educated are people in Montezuma, Colorado?
About 52.9% of adults age 25 and over in Montezuma, Colorado h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Montezuma, Colorado?
About 7.8% of people in Montezuma, Colorado live below the federal poverty line.
